A Legacy of Excellence

South Eastern University of Sri Lanka is a leading higher education institution dedicated to academic excellence and research. Established in 1995, it offers a diverse and enriching academic experience.

Located in Oluvil, in the Eastern Province, the university provides a modern learning environment that blends academic rigor with cultural diversity.

With a commitment to producing skilled graduates, South Eastern University continues to make significant contributions to education and research in Sri Lanka.

Faculties & Departments

Faculty of Arts & Culture

Offers degrees in Humanities, Social Sciences, and Cultural Studies.

Faculty of Islamic Studies & Arabic Language

Specialized programs in Islamic Studies and Arabic Language.

Faculty of Management & Commerce

Offers programs in Business, Accounting, and Finance.

Faculty of Engineering

Newly established faculty focusing on Engineering disciplines.
